Pangaea River Rafting started as Pangaea Expeditions in 1989 by two women who wanted to create an outdoor adventure company that offered rafting trips to the general public, and a company that provided unique trips specifically for women. After 13 years, varying degrees of success and multiple owners, Pangaea Expeditions was bought by two young men from Missoula, Montana. They resurrected the company from the brink of extinction, improving location, gear and marketing systems. In two years, the strain of partnership forced the owners to sell in 2004. That’s when they got a call from two Trans-America cyclists, Brooke and David.
